4th grade student at Whittier Elementary School, Carmen Nacho, recently graduated from our Summer 2008 FAST Program. Carmen attended the program with her mother, who is a single parent to her and her older sister. Carmen bravely spoke at the graduation expressing her feelings toward the FAST program. "What I liked most about my experience with the FAST program is making new friends and having more time to spend with my mom. I liked the many games we got to play together, especially the card game with the little faces on them. On the second to last weed we got to make graduation hats together with our names on them. When the next week we graduated it felt like you were graduating from your own school! I was proud. I think that the FAST program is important because families get to spend time together. Overall, I liked the program because I got to share time, games, and love with my mom.-Submitted by FAST team at Whittier Elementary School, Community and School Collaboration, Costa Mesa, California
